ARTS 2.5.9 (git: 825fa5f2)
PropagationMatrix Member List

This is the complete list of members for PropagationMatrix, including all inherited members.

AddAbsorptionVectorAtPosition(const ConstVectorView &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
AddAtPosition(const PropagationMatrix &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
AddAtPosition(const ConstMatrixView &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rix
AddAtPosition(const Numeric &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
AddAverageAtPosition(const ConstMatrixView &mat1, const ConstMatrixView &mat2,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rix
AddFaraday(const Numeric &rot,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
Data()PropagationMatrixinline
Data() constPropagationMatrixinline
DivideAtPosition(const PropagationMatrix &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
DivideAtPosition(const ConstMatrixView &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rix
DivideAtPosition(const Numeric &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
FittingShape(const ConstMatrixView &x) constPropagationMatrix
GetTensor3(Tensor3View tensor3, const Index iz=0, const Index ia=0)PropagationMatrix
IsEmpty() constPropagationMatrixinline
IsRotational(const Index iv=0, const Index iz=0, const Index ia=0) constPropagationMatrixinline
IsZero(const Index iv=0, const Index iz=0, const Index ia=0) constPropagationMatrixinline
K12(const Index iz=0, const Index ia=0)PropagationMatrixinline
K12(const Index iz=0, const Index ia=0) constPropagationMatrixinline
K13(const Index iz=0, const Index ia=0)PropagationMatrixinline
K13(const Index iz=0, const Index ia=0) constPropagationMatrixinline
K14(const Index iz=0, const Index ia=0)PropagationMatrixinline
K14(const Index iz=0, const Index ia=0) constPropagationMatrixinline
K23(const Index iz=0, const Index ia=0)PropagationMatrixinline
K23(const Index iz=0, const Index ia=0) constPropagationMatrixinline
K24(const Index iz=0, const Index ia=0)PropagationMatrixinline
K24(const Index iz=0, const Index ia=0) constPropagationMatrixinline
K34(const Index iz=0, const Index ia=0)PropagationMatrixinline
K34(const Index iz=0, const Index ia=0) constPropagationMatrixinline
Kjj(const Index iz=0, const Index ia=0)PropagationMatrixinline
Kjj(const Index iz=0, const Index ia=0) constPropagationMatrixinline
LeftMultiplyAtPosition(MatrixView out, const ConstMatrixView &in, const Index iv=0, const Index iz=0, const Index ia=0) constPropagationMatrix
maaPropagationMatrixprotected
MatrixAtPosition(MatrixView ret, const Index iv=0, const Index iz=0, const Index ia=0) constPropagationMatrix
MatrixInverseAtPosition(MatrixView ret, const Index iv=0, const Index iz=0, const Index ia=0) constPropagationMatrix
mdataPropagationMatrixprotected
mfreqsPropagationMatrixprotected
mstokes_dimPropagationMatrixprotected
MultiplyAndAdd(const Numeric x, const PropagationMatrix &y)PropagationMatrix
MultiplyAtPosition(const PropagationMatrix &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
MultiplyAtPosition(const ConstMatrixView &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rix
MultiplyAtPosition(const Numeric &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
mvectortypePropagationMatrixprotected
mzaPropagationMatrixprotected
NumberOfAzimuthAngles() constPropagationMatrixinline
NumberOfFrequencies() constPropagationMatrixinline
NumberOfNeededVectors() constPropagationMatrixinline
NumberOfZenithAngles() constPropagationMatrixinline
OK() constPropagationMatrixinline
operator()(const Index iv=0, const Index is1=0, const Index is2=0, const Index iz=0, const Index ia=0) constPropagationMatrix
operator*=(const PropagationMatrix &other)PropagationMatrixinline
operator*=(const ConstVectorView &x)PropagationMatrixinline
operator*=(const Numeric &x)PropagationMatrixinline
operator+=(const PropagationMatrix &other)PropagationMatrixinline
operator+=(const LazyScale< PropagationMatrix > &lpms)PropagationMatrixinline
operator+=(const ConstVectorView &x)PropagationMatrixinline
operator+=(const Numeric &x)PropagationMatrixinline
operator-=(const PropagationMatrix &other)PropagationMatrixinline
operator-=(const ConstVectorView &x)PropagationMatrixinline
operator-=(const Numeric &x)PropagationMatrixinline
operator/=(const PropagationMatrix &other)PropagationMatrixinline
operator/=(const ConstVectorView &x)PropagationMatrixinline
operator/=(const Numeric &x)PropagationMatrixinline
operator<<PropagationMatrixfriend
operator=(PropagationMatrix &&pm) noexceptPropagationMatrixinline
operator=(const LazyScale< PropagationMatrix > &lpms)PropagationMatrixinline
operator=(const PropagationMatrix &other)=defaultPropagationMatrix
operator=(const Numeric &x)PropagationMatrixinline
PropagationMatrix(const Index nr_frequencies=0, const Index stokes_dim=1, const Index nr_za=1, const Index nr_aa=1, const Numeric v=0.0)PropagationMatrixinline
PropagationMatrix(const PropagationMatrix &pm)=defaultPropagationMatrix
PropagationMatrix(PropagationMatrix &&pm) noexceptPropagationMatrixinline
PropagationMatrix(Tensor4 x)PropagationMatrixinlineexplicit
PropagationMatrix(const ConstMatrixView &x, const bool &assume_fit=false)PropagationMatrixinlineexplicit
RemoveAtPosition(const PropagationMatrix &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
RemoveAtPosition(const ConstMatrixView &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rix
RemoveAtPosition(const Numeric &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
RightMultiplyAtPosition(MatrixView out, const ConstMatrixView &in, const Index iv=0, const Index iz=0, const Index ia=0) constPropagationMatrix
SetAtPosition(const PropagationMatrix &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
SetAtPosition(const ConstMatrixView &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rix
SetAtPosition(const Numeric &x,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
SetFaraday(const Numeric &rot, const Index iv=0, const Index iz=0, const Index ia=0)PropagationMatrixinline
SetZero()PropagationMatrixinline
StokesDimensions() constPropagationMatrixinline
swap(PropagationMatrix &) noexceptPropagationMatrix
swapPropagationMatrixfriend